What you’ll do
Serve as primary legal counsel to the Department of Community Safety, advising the Director and senior leadership on a broad range of legal, operational, personnel, and civil rights matters to support effective and compliant operations.
Guide the Department in complying with court orders, settlement agreements, and negotiated resolutions, ensuring timely and accurate implementation.
Review, draft, and approve contracts and legal documents, including memorandums of understanding and mutual aid agreements, to protect the City’s legal interests.
Advise on policies, procedures, directives, and training materials related to public safety and intervention strategies to reduce legal risk and ensure best practices.
Provide legal guidance during investigations, including those conducted by independent City investigatory bodies, and manage derivative litigation and administrative appeals as assigned.
Conduct in-service training for Department staff on liability, legal standards, and changes in law, and prepare legal bulletins to keep leadership and staff informed.
